Compensation: In this position you should earn between $55,000 to $100,000+ per year. In 2024 Havertys Interior Design Consultant earned $82,000 on average nationally.

Job Description

As a Havertys Interior Designer you will visit client’s homes to ensure proper furniture placement and color coordination, will also recommend additional furniture and accessories for the room design as needed. Maintains consistent level of sales and other key metrics as required by management and Havertys policy, including a minimum monthly sales volume requirement which may be subject to change. Position may involve sales training directly on the sales floor to enable an understanding of the Havertys customer engagement process.

Responsibilities

  • Assist Sales Consultants by scheduling or attending a scheduled qualified home visit. Position may require evening and weekend work at hours convenient to the Customer’s schedule.
  • Visits customers’ homes individually or accompanied by sales consultant, as applicable.
  • Coordinates with the decision-maker(s) during the home visit and the final presentation to review the items selected, pricing, and delivery schedules, if applicable.
  • May build a Presentation Board, consisting of the colors and placement of furniture in the home, the visual samples of the actual furniture, the floor plan, any needed accessories.
  • Will provide a recap to Sales Consultant and Management after each house visit and upon completion of the floor plan and the Presentation Board.
  • Will assist Sales Consultant with the creation of special-order skus and sales reserves.
  • Create floor plans for in-store clients that need to better visualize the purchase, helping to close the sale as an in-store-house-call.
  • Provide constructive feedback to customers to help build the sales and increase average ticket.
  • Have knowledge of special sales, financing plans, delivery procedures, warranties, etc.
  • Reinforce customer selections and help bring sales to closure.
  • Maintain knowledge of a broad range of furniture styles and products.

Job Requirements:

Education and/or Experience

  • Bachelor’s degree (B.A.) from four-year college or university in interior design or related field; or 2 to 4 years related experience and/or training/ or equivalent combination of education and experience. ASID certification preferred.

Licenses

  • Must have a current valid driver's license with a clean driving record and be able to drive and provide personal transportation to Customer in-home appointments. Reliable transportation with verification of minimum state required car insurance is a requirement of position.

Computer Skills

  • To perform this job successfully, an individual should have Microsoft Office and prior Floor Planner software/ Microsoft Office components/ Internet software/ Full-shot image ware experience.
